WebDec 11, 2024 · You can verify if that ZScaler's bug is the root cause by closing all Edge instances and hitting Win+R, then running. msedge.exe --disable-features=PostQuantumCECPQ2. If that works, then something on your network path is not compatible with large ClientHello messages in the HTTPS handshake.
